Do you ever feel like you experience brain shrinking, and you have brain atrophy? As you age, your brain shrinks by about .4 percent every year. This can lead to cognitive deficiencies like lack of focus, lack of concentration, and memory loss.

As your brain shrinks, you lose circulation to and within it, along with the ability for your brain to use glucose as fuel. People with Alzheimer’s and Parkinson’s especially lose their ability for their brain to use glucose, causing a lack of communication among brain cells.

Here’s how you regrow your brain:

● Make sure you consume sufficient B vitamins. If, for example, you’re deficient in B1, you could develop amnesia. B6 and B12 are crucial. Your brain is composed mostly of fat. Your nerves are protected by a fatty layer. Folic acid is also important, as is an omega fatty acid called DHA. Consume fatty fish and cod liver oil. You also need phytonutrients to protect against environmental stress.
● Lower your blood sugar. If it’s too high, or too low, or you have what’s called insulin resistance, you can experience brain problems, also called neurodegeneration.
● Reduce your stress. High levels of the stress hormone cortisol can damage your brain, and cause poor stress which also contributes to neurodegeneration.
● Stop smoking or consuming alcohol

If you don’t have full brain function; say, you’re starting to lose focus on concentration, you don’t want to run your brain completely on glucose. A little is fine, and your body can make its own when your brain needs it. Your brain doesn’t have the capacity to store glucose, like your muscles do. Instead, you want your brain to run on a different fuel called ketones. Your brain loves ketones! Ketones are produced when you’re in ketosis, on the keto diet. Ketones are the byproduct of burning fat.

As well, do intermittent fasting so you’re not eating as often. Fasting increases what’s called BDNF, a compound in your brain that’s like fertilizer for the brain! Keto combined with intermittent fasting will help regrow brain cells.
